Learn more about Bing search results hereOrganizing and summarizing search results for youA nonprofit organization (NPO) is a legal entity organized and operated for a collective, public or social benefit. Nonprofit organizations are different from entities that operate as a business aiming to generate a profit for its owners. When a nonprofit organization deals with politics or international issues, it can be called a non-governmental organization or NGO.
